The LA Lakers took the NBA world by storm with their blockbuster trade of Anthony Davis to the Dallas Mavericks. In return, they received Luka Doncic, Maxi Kleber and Markieff Morris.

Anthony Davis had been playing the center position for the Lakers, and, in an interview with ESPN’s Shams Charania requested a center. This request was to allow him to play the power forward position, a role he played excellently during the Lakers' run to the NBA title in 2020.

Instead, Davis was traded to the Dallas Mavericks, which has left the Lakers without a superstar center. Jaxson Hayes is a candidate to fill the void, but his averages of 5.3 points and 4.0 rebounds per game pales in comparison to The Brow’s production before his departure.

The Lakers are aggressively in search of a replacement to fill the void. Here’s a close look at the top five players who could fill the void left by Anthony Davis.


Top five centers to replace Anthony Davis in the LA Lakers

#5 Myles Turner

Indiana Pacers' 10-year veteran Myles Turner is an option for the Lakers. He would bring much-needed floor spacing to the roster and his versatility in defense. His output is much better than that of Jaxson Hayes, averaging 15.6 points, 6.8 rebounds and 1.6 assists per game.

Turner brings a strong defensive presence, averaging 2.1 blocks per game, which puts him fourth on the season’s list, behind DPOY frontrunner Victor Wembanyama, Walker Kessler and Anthony Davis.


#4 Jonas Valanciunas

Washington Wizards' Jonas Valanciunas is another player the Purple and Gold might be interested in as a more cost-effective option. The 13-year-old veteran is an effective scorer and rebounder, and his experience might just be what the team needs.

This season, with the struggling Wizards, he's averaging 11.5 points, 8.1 rebounds and 2.2 assists per game.


#3 Nic Claxton

Brooklyn Nets 'Nic Claxton, unlike Turner and Valanciunas, presents a much younger option. Reports state that the Nets might be willing to listen to trade offers for him.

This season, he's averaging 9.9 points, 7.5 rebounds and 2.0 assists. While his averages don’t compare with Valanciunas and Turner's, his age makes him a long-term option at the center position.


#2 Walker Kessler

Utah Jazz's Walker Kessler could be another young and long-term option for the Lakers at center. He has been a top target for the Purple and Gold for over a year and would provide interior defending, rebounding and shot-blocking to the Purple and Gold’s arsenal.

Kessler's double-digit averages of 10.9 points and 11.4 rebounds, alongside 1.5 assists and 2.3 blocks per game make him a good candidate for the role.


#1 Nikola Vucevic

Chicago Bulls' Nikola Vucevic comes at No. 1 for his experience and offensive and defensive skills, which are his strengths. He's having a stellar season with the Bulls, where he's averaging 19.9 points, 10.4 rebounds and 3.4 assists.

His interior scoring and rebounding skills were evident in the 125-123 loss to the Charlotte Hornets on Jan. 17. He ended the game with 40 points, 13 rebounds and three assists.
